What is Fatigue?
A feeling of extreme tiredness either mentally or physically which is caused by exercise
1 of 11
Effects of Fatigue
Temporary Loss of strength and skill, Body parts may not function properly, concentration levels decrease, skill/speed/strength levels decrease, you will be forced to stop.
2 of 11
What can managers do when fatigue takes place?
Substitution, Call time, re-arrange playing formations.
